Along the Verdon

Highlight (Segment) • Gorge

The Gorges du Verdon, whose source is near the Col d'Allos, one of the highest passes in France, extend over approximately 100 km. You can enjoy the view from above or walk down to the water's edge.

Mont Lachens

Highlight • Summit

With its 1,712 m altitude, the Lachen mountain is the highest point in the Var department. From this summit, the peaks of Corsica are visible on a clear day. To …

What kind of natural features can I expect to see around Châteauvieux?

The region around Châteauvieux offers a variety of natural features depending on the specific location. You can find stunning gorges like the Gorges du Verdon, serene lakes such as Lac de Chaudanne, and majestic summits like Mont Lachens, the highest point in the Var department. Other areas feature nature trails, bird observatories, and unique geological formations.

Can I find viewpoints offering panoramic views of the natural landscapes?

Yes, many natural monuments double as excellent viewpoints. From the Roc Bridge, you get views of Castellane and the impressive Roc monolith. Mont Lachens, the highest point in the Var, offers panoramic views where, on a clear day, the peaks of Corsica are visible. The agricultural village of Châteauvieux (Var) also provides panoramic views of the pre-Alpine landscapes and Mount Lachens itself.
